Tiny Transformations Homeschool Day - Butterfly Pavilion


*The event has already taken place on this date: Thu, 01/11/2024
Discover how invertebrates grow by exploring their life cycles! Learn how these animals transform through engaging classes, crafts, and activities.

Homeschool Day offers multiple experiences designed around a central theme that explores Butterfly Pavilion’s featured habitats and animals in a unique way. This event offers an admission discount for homeschool families and allows them to experience typical field trip opportunities, such as special classes, activities, and crafts.
